Single-fiber splicer from Fujikura Europe available

Oct. 11, 2018
The smart 41S single-fiber active-cladding alignment fusion splicer is designed for FTTX applications.

The smart 41S single-fiber active-cladding alignment fusion splicer is designed for fiber-to-the-x (FTTX) applications. It connects to the company’s CT50 fiber cleaver via Bluetooth to redirect the cleaver’s position in case of a bad end shape. It includes a 5 in. color touchpanel display and v-groove illumination. It performs CORE loss estimation using warm image splicing technology.
